4chan: 4chan is an imageboard website where users can post images and comments anonymously. Its most popular board is /pol/, which focuses on politics and current events.

Codecademy: Codecademy is an online interactive platform that offers free coding classes in 12 different programming languages including Python, Java, Go, JavaScript, Ruby, SQL, C++, C#, Swift, and Sass. The courses are available for beginning to advanced learners.

Codecademy
Codecademy
Pros
  • Free access to extensive coding curriculum
  • Hands-on learning by writing actual code
  • Flexible self-paced learning
  • Good for beginners
  • Large community support
Cons
  • Limited features on free tier
  • Can feel gamified rather than practical
  • Lacks complete coding projects
  • Not ideal for experienced coders
  • No instructor feedback
